Exploring Nolvadex: Purpose, Side Effects, and Dosage
Nolvadex is a medication primarily employed in the treatment of breast cancer in women. It functions by blocking the effects of estrogen, a hormone that can fuel the growth of certain breast cancer cells. While its primary application lies in oncology, Nolvadex also finds uses in managing gynecomastia, a condition characterized by the enlargement of male breast tissue.
Although effective, Nolvadex can cause side effects ranging from mild to severe. Common side effects include nausea, vomiting, hot flashes, and alterations in menstrual cycles. In some cases, more serious side effects such as liver damage or blood clots may occur.
The dosage of Nolvadex varies depending on the purpose for treatment and individual patient factors. It is essential to follow your doctor's guidance carefully and not alter the dosage without consulting them.

Nolvadex Demystified: All You Should Know
Nolvadex acts as a medication primarily used for managing breast cancer in women. It falls under a class of drugs known as selective estrogen receptor modulators (SERMs). Through its action, Nolvadex interferes with the effects of estrogen in certain tissues like breast tissue.
- Commonly, Nolvadex recommended in postmenopausal women having hormone-receptor-positive breast cancer.
- Furthermore, it can also be employed off-label for other conditions, including gynecomastia and to aid testosterone levels in some cases.
- Importantly Nolvadex can have potential side effects, which vary between individuals.
